Output 8519746eb1595e15183c6494553dc981b9a8e2838a7205fa72ffdce68939f900:4

value
41583800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cc3efd1a191b12b33b5256a79c86d4d03be54e5 OP_EQUAL
address
MByrgoDqP5bjhBH1ifvt55UsKsjPXcQBfQ
transaction
8519746eb1595e15183c6494553dc981b9a8e2838a7205fa72ffdce68939f900
spent
true